Brianne Garrett
About
Brianne Garrett joined Wine Spectator in 2018 as an editorial assistant.
Originally from Long Island, N.Y., Garrett graduated from Boston University with a degree in journalism and a minor in Spanish. Her love for food and writing took shape with her high-school newspaper column, "Bri's Bites." She went on to serve as editor-in-chief of BU's culinary magazine, TasteBUds, and executive producer for the university's television series, The Hungry Terrier. Rioja sparked her passion for wine while studying abroad in Spain. Nowadays, you can find her in Brooklyn, likely sipping a glass of Riesling or baking something sweet.
